  • I just started WW yesterday and am determined to actually stick with a plan for once. I get the worst cravings for junk at night and this is how I've failed at so many plans. Anyone have ideas of easy, satisfying snacks 3 pts or less? Thanks!
  • Baked tostitos scoops and salsa..14 scoops and salsa = 2 pts
    those new amazing special k crackers, 17 crackers for 2 pts
    sugar free jello, 0 - 1 point
    carrots and hummus - 2 points

    thats all i really eat..hope that helped!
  • Hi Michelle, Congrats on starting WW!

    Lately I've been really into melba toast dipped in salsa..It satisfies the chip craving and it's only 1 pt per 5 melba toasts. I know it seems like a sad alternative to actual chips, but I've actually come to really like it. It's lower in sodium, too.
    I also like the WW black bean dip (1 can of black beans, salsa to taste, and i add some cilantro in, too..) It's 0 points per 2 Tablespoons, according to the week one book! That's my kind of snack You could put it on a pita or a low point wrap if crackers aren't your thing. If you like dips, check out the WW website- there are lots of 0 point dip recipes!
    I tend to crave protein, so my other go-to snack is one of those small cans of flavoured tuna (I like thai chili or tomato onion). I usually eat it with 5 melba toast (3 pts total).

    Other ideas:
    - laughing cow cheese (light) (1 pt per triangle)
    - popcorn (depends on the brand, but usually 1- 3 pts)
    - pita (1 pt) and hummus (3 pts per 1/4 cup) or tzatziki (1 pt per 1/2 cup)
    - 1 cup plain FF yogurt (2 pts) with 1 cup berries (1 pt) and sweetener, if you like...

    If I want something sweet, i keep skinny cow ice cream sandwiches (2 points) and fibre 1 bars (2 pts) on hand...both delicious, and don't taste like diet food! I honestly can't tell the difference between skinny cow and a regular ice cream sandwich...

    I hope you like WW Good luck!
  • This one you'll probably think is weird but I SWEAR it's awesome and if you're starving it will keep you for hours:

    1/2 oatmeal (measured dry) = 2 points
    1 packet of sf/ff hot chocolate mix = 1 point

    Cook the oatmeal in water, add the hot chocolate mix. You may need to add a bit more water after. Three points, kind of desserty, and incredibly filling!

  • If you're wanting something that seems like a meal instead of a snack, the WW endorsed Light Progresso soups! Half a can (1 cup) is 0pts for many of them, and 1 pt for others. Even if you eat the whole can of the 0pt soups, they're usually less than 3pts, and its very filling!

  • sliced tomato with seasoning that you like and top with low-fat or ww mozzarella cheese and pop in the microwave until it melts. With the ww cheese it's a 2pt. snack..

  • Here are my latest.
    1 T Kraft Roka blue cheese dressing (the real stuff) + 1T Fat free sour cream = 2 pt. Use as dip for celery.

    1 Arnold sandwich thin = 1 pt for top and botton. Cut into 8ths makes 16 dippers. Dip in 2 tsp olive oil sprinkled with your choise seasonings = 3 pt snack and your healthy oil for the day.
  • Depends on if you want salty or sweet. I usually go for the sweet. My favorite dessert is a vitatop, with 1/2 a cup of Breyers double churned fat-free vanilla (1 pt.) and sometimes I'll even add fruit. Either a 2 or 3 pt. dessert, depending on whether or not you add the fruit.
